What is Centquintillion?
Centquintillion is a name given to the number 10^318 in the short scale system, which is predominantly used in English-speaking countries. It is formed by combining the prefix "cent-" (one hundred) and "quint-" (five) to indicate its position in the sequence of 'illion' numbers. Specifically, it is the 105th 'illion' number, following the pattern where an 'n-illion' is 10^(3n+3). For centquintillion, with n=105, this yields 10^(3*105+3) = 10^(315+3) = 10^318. This numerical representation highlights its immense magnitude, placing it far beyond any practical measurement or count in the physical world.
Notation and Digits
The standard scientific notation for centquintillion is 1 x 10^318. This notation clearly indicates that the number is a one followed by 318 zeros. Consequently, the total number of digits in centquintillion is 319. To write this number out in full would require an extensive sequence of zeros, making its power notation the most practical and comprehensible way to represent it. Understanding this notation is key to grasping the scale of such a number, as reading out 319 digits sequentially is impractical.
Place Value and Magnitude
Every digit in a number holds a specific place value, which increases by a factor of ten for each position to the left. For centquintillion, the leading digit '1' occupies the 319th place value, meaning it represents 10^318. The subsequent 318 digits are all zeros, signifying no value in their respective positions. The sheer magnitude of this value is difficult to conceptualize. To put it into perspective, the estimated number of atoms in the observable universe is roughly 10^80, which is astronomically smaller than centquintillion. This comparison underscores that this quantity exists primarily within the realm of theoretical mathematics rather than empirical observation.
Comparing Centquintillion to Other Large Numbers
To better understand the scale of centquintillion, it's useful to compare it with other well-known large numbers. A googol, for instance, is 10^100, a number far smaller than 10^318. A centillion, which precedes centquintillion in the naming system, is 10^303. This means centquintillion is 10^15 times larger than a centillion (10^318 / 10^303 = 10^15). Each increment in the 'illion' naming convention (e.g., from nonillion to decillion) adds three zeros in the short scale. The progression to a value like centquintillion demonstrates the capacity of mathematical nomenclature to describe increasingly vast numerical scales.
